Output 75babd1ebf3d75b68f33d50bc40320c5a4036c7a41fc1e01fe151937cf2e56e7:1

value
16120000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c210f60c71606ab83e2456fb6556a32f20743595 OP_EQUALVERIFY OP_CHECKSIG
address
1Jh8QhJcXM7tBStQ9jtP3BsnSWCWGmS2Ff
transaction
75babd1ebf3d75b68f33d50bc40320c5a4036c7a41fc1e01fe151937cf2e56e7
spent
true